Can a conveyor chain be used in high-load applications?

Yes, a conveyor chain can be used in high-load applications. Conveyor chains are designed to withstand heavy loads and provide reliable and efficient material handling in various industries. Here’s a detailed explanation:

– Robust Construction:

A conveyor chain for high-load applications is typically constructed using durable materials such as alloy steel or stainless steel. These chains are designed to withstand the forces and stresses imposed by heavy loads without deformation or failure.

– High Load Capacity:

Conveyor chains for high-load applications are designed with larger and stronger components, including thicker plates, larger pins, and stronger attachments. These enhancements allow the chain to handle heavier loads and distribute the weight evenly across the chain’s links and rollers.

– Proper Selection:

When using a conveyor chain in high-load applications, it is crucial to select the appropriate chain type and size based on the specific load requirements. Factors such as the weight of the conveyed material, the conveyor speed, and the operating conditions should be considered during the selection process.

– Lubrication and Maintenance:

In high-load applications, proper lubrication and regular maintenance of the conveyor chain are essential. Adequate lubrication reduces friction and wear, ensuring smooth operation and extending the chain’s service life. Regular inspections and maintenance routines help identify any issues or wear that may affect the chain’s performance.

– Application-Specific Chains:

In some cases, specialized conveyor chains, such as forged link chains or roller chains, are used to handle extremely heavy loads. These chains offer enhanced strength and durability, making them suitable for demanding high-load applications.

Overall, a properly selected and maintained conveyor chain can reliably handle high-load applications, providing efficient and continuous material handling in industries such as mining, construction, automotive, and heavy manufacturing.

How does a conveyor chain contribute to overall production efficiency?

A conveyor chain plays a crucial role in enhancing overall production efficiency in various industries. Here are the ways in which it contributes to efficiency:

1. Continuous Material Flow: A conveyor chain enables continuous and uninterrupted material flow from one point to another. It eliminates the need for manual handling or transportation of goods, reducing downtime and delays in production processes.

2. Increased Throughput: By automating material handling, a conveyor chain enables faster and more efficient movement of goods. It allows for higher throughput and production rates, maximizing the utilization of resources and reducing cycle times.

3. Improved Productivity: With a conveyor chain, employees can focus on value-added tasks rather than manual material handling. This leads to improved productivity as workers can concentrate on more skilled and critical operations.

4. Efficient Resource Allocation: A well-designed conveyor chain system optimizes the utilization of space, allowing for efficient layout and organization of production areas. It helps in streamlining workflow and minimizing wastage of resources such as floor space, manpower, and equipment.

5. Quality Control: Conveyor chains can be integrated with inspection stations or automated processes to ensure quality control at various stages of production. This helps in detecting and rectifying any defects or inconsistencies, reducing the chances of faulty products reaching the market.

6. Reduced Material Handling Costs: By eliminating or minimizing manual material handling, a conveyor chain reduces labor costs associated with transportation, lifting, and carrying of goods. It also minimizes the risk of injuries or accidents related to manual handling.

7. Flexibility and Adaptability: Conveyor chains can be customized to suit specific production requirements. They can be designed to accommodate different types of products, handle various load capacities, and adapt to changes in production demands. This flexibility allows for seamless integration with existing production systems and easy scalability.

8. Safety and Ergonomics: Conveyor chains incorporate safety features such as guards, emergency stop buttons, and interlocks to ensure worker safety. They also promote ergonomic practices by reducing physical strain on workers and minimizing the risk of musculoskeletal injuries.

Overall, a well-designed and properly maintained conveyor chain system enhances production efficiency by optimizing material flow, increasing throughput, improving productivity, reducing costs, ensuring quality control, and prioritizing worker safety.

Bagaimana perbandingan rantai konveyor dengan jenis sistem konveyor lainnya?

Rantai konveyor adalah salah satu jenis sistem konveyor yang umum digunakan di berbagai industri. Sistem ini menawarkan keunggulan dan karakteristik khusus yang membedakannya dari jenis sistem konveyor lainnya.

1. Fleksibilitas: Rantai konveyor sangat fleksibel dan dapat digunakan untuk berbagai aplikasi, termasuk pengangkutan horizontal, miring, dan vertikal. Rantai ini dapat menangani berbagai jenis material, mulai dari material padat curah hingga barang-barang individual.

2. Kapasitas Beban Tinggi: Rantai konveyor dikenal karena kapasitas daya angkut bebannya yang tinggi. Rantai ini dirancang untuk menangani beban berat dan dapat digunakan dalam aplikasi di mana sistem konveyor lain mungkin tidak sesuai.

3. Daya Tahan: Rantai konveyor dirancang untuk tahan terhadap kondisi operasi yang keras dan penggunaan berat. Rantai ini terbuat dari material yang kuat dan tahan lama, seperti baja atau paduan logam, yang mampu menahan abrasi, benturan, dan keausan.

4. Fleksibilitas: Rantai konveyor menawarkan fleksibilitas dalam hal tata letak dan desain. Rantai konveyor dapat dikonfigurasi untuk mengakomodasi jalur konveyor yang kompleks, tikungan, dan beberapa titik pengeluaran, sehingga memungkinkan aliran material yang efisien dan kustomisasi sistem.

5. Hemat Biaya: Rantai konveyor seringkali memberikan solusi penanganan material yang hemat biaya dibandingkan dengan sistem konveyor lainnya. Rantai konveyor memiliki biaya awal yang relatif rendah, membutuhkan perawatan yang lebih sedikit, dan memiliki masa pakai yang lebih lama.

Namun, penting untuk dicatat bahwa rantai konveyor mungkin tidak cocok untuk setiap aplikasi. Jenis sistem konveyor lainnya, seperti konveyor sabuk, konveyor ulir, atau konveyor pneumatik, mungkin menawarkan keunggulan khusus tergantung pada persyaratan aplikasi, karakteristik material, atau faktor lingkungan.

Pada akhirnya, pemilihan sistem konveyor yang tepat bergantung pada faktor-faktor seperti kapasitas beban, sifat material, kendala tata letak, pertimbangan biaya, dan kebutuhan aplikasi spesifik.
